Description

A kind of button kludge
Technical field
The present invention relates to button assembly mechanical apparatus field, more particularly to a kind of button kludge.
Background technology
Button generally comprises lid and lower cover, and upper lid and lower cover are grouped together into button;Meanwhile in some higher levels Button in, also in the top of upper lid covered with outsourcing cloth the outward appearance of button can be made more beautiful.
At present, the production of button belongs to labor-intensive production, and the method that button is assembled in industry is typically button Upper lid and lower cover are placed in a die hole, are manually depressed using handwheel machine, the upper lid and lower cover of button are pressed together, its The process of one button of production is essentially:Put upper lid and lower cover to be laminated --- being pressed using handwheel machine --- and go out finished product. The production method of prior art is backward in technique, and efficiency is low, and production process labor intensity is big, and pressing is unmanageable by hand, product The stability of quality is low.

Embodiment
To make the purpose of the present invention, technical scheme and effect clearer, clear and definite, develop simultaneously embodiment pair referring to the drawings The present invention is further described.It should be appreciated that specific embodiment described herein is not used to only to explain the present invention Limit the present invention.
A kind of button kludge provided by the present invention, as shown in Figures 1 to 5, it includes workbench 1 and is arranged on work The lower cover feed device of platform 1, upper lid feed device, decompressor 4 and flexible mould 5;Flexible mould 5 includes the He of die for lower cover 52 Top cover die 53, flexible mould 5 can switch between the first station and second station.When flexible mould 5 is located at the first station When, top cover die 53 is located at the lower section of decompressor 4, and die for lower cover 52 can accept the lower cover sent from lower cover feed device; When flexible mould 5 is located at second station, i.e. when Fig. 1 is to state shown in Fig. 3, top cover die 53 can be accepted and sent from Shang Gai The upper lid that material device is sent, die for lower cover 52 are located at the lower section of decompressor 4;Decompressor 4 is used for punching press button and picked and placeed Lid, decompressor 4 can also be used for picking and placeing finished product button.
Based on above-mentioned structure, button kludge of the invention, at work, pass through lower cover feed device and upper lid feeding Device is put into lower cover and upper lid in die for lower cover 52 and top cover die 53 respectively.When top cover die 53 is located at decompressor 4 During lower section, decompressor 4 down moves, and upper lid being taken from top cover die 53, when die for lower cover 52 carries lower cover fortune When moving the lower section of decompressor 4, decompressor 4 down moves with upper lid, upper lid is pressed together on the top of lower cover, so as to real The assembling of existing button;After button presses, decompressor 4 takes whole button from die for lower cover 52, staff is from punching Button finished product is removed in pressure device 4.Flexible mould 5 in this kind of button kludge is constantly in the first station and second station Between toggle, each mechanism constantly repeats above-mentioned cooperation, just can realize that button produces quickly and in batch.This kind of button assembling Machine can mitigate the labor intensity of staff, raising production efficiency, and the lower cover of button and upper lid all by mechanical structure Lai real Now pick and place, manual intervention is few, can guarantee that the stability of product quality.
In the present embodiment, as shown in figure 3, flexible mould 5 includes movable floor 51 and movable floor drive mechanism, upper lid Mould 53 and die for lower cover 52 are arranged on movable floor 51, movable floor drive mechanism drive movable floor 51 in the first station and Switch between second station.Preferably, as shown in figure 4, the middle part of movable floor 51 is installed in rotation on work by rotating shaft 58 Make platform 1, the first end of movable floor 51 is connected with the first telescoping cylinder 54, the first telescoping cylinder 54 it is flexible with drive movable floor 51 around Rotating shaft 58 is swung, and top cover die 53 and die for lower cover 52 are arranged on the second end of movable floor 51 and positioned at the of movable floor 51 Both sides on the swaying direction at two ends.By the driving of the first telescoping cylinder 54, die for lower cover 52 is positioned at lower cover feed device Toggled between lower section and the lower section of decompressor 4, top cover die 53 is positioned at the lower section of upper lid feed device and punching press dress Put and toggle between 4 lower section.
In the present embodiment, as shown in figure 5, movable floor 51 is provided with locking mechanism, locking mechanism is used for dump bottom Plate 51 is locked in the 3rd station between the first station and second station;When flexible mould 5 is located at 3rd station, lower cover Mould 52 staggers with lower cover feed device and decompressor 4, and top cover die 53 staggers with upper lid feed device and decompressor 4. In the production process of some buttons, it is also necessary to outsourcing cloth is wrapped above upper lid, now can also use this kind of button to assemble Machine is produced, but need staff outsourcing cloth to be placed on manually the top of upper lid, and at this time, it may be necessary to top cover die 53 Top, to facilitate staff to put down outsourcing cloth, also will prevent decompressor 4 from being damaged to staff, be without means block This, is provided with the 3rd station that locking mechanism is locked in movable floor 51 safety in the present invention.Preferably, such as Fig. 5 institutes Show, positioning hole 11 is provided with workbench 1, movable floor 51 is provided with alignment pin 55, the alignment pin 55 passes through dump bottom The through hole of plate 51, and positioning hole 11 is inserted into, when movable floor 51 moves to 3rd station, alignment pin 55 is directed at positioning hole 11, the second telescoping cylinder 57 is shunk, and connecting rod 56 is down moved, while alignment pin 55 is down moved and inserted positioning hole 11, is led to Crossing alignment pin 55 makes movable floor 51 be fixed relative to workbench 1.After staff has placed outsourcing cloth, the second telescoping cylinder 57 is stretched Long, connecting rod 56 is up moved, unlocked.
In the present embodiment, decompressor 4 includes drift 41 and drift drive mechanism 43, and drift drive mechanism 43 is arranged on Workbench 1, drift drive mechanism 43 drive drift to be moved back and forth about 41.The drift drive mechanism 43 drives drift to be transported about 41 Dynamic principle can refer to the principle for driving syringe needle to move up and down of sewing machine of the prior art, and drift drive mechanism 43 is motor 44 The up and down motion for being converted into drift 41 of output.
In the present embodiment, as shown in figure 3, drift 41 is provided with passage, the first end of passage is communicated to drift 41 basal surface, the second end 42 of passage are used to be communicated to getter device.By the air-breathing of getter device, drift 41 is provided with Pick up lid and pick up the function of button, be automatically performed the transfer of lid, and the taking-up of button can be completed, without the people that works Member draws out button from die for lower cover 52 manually.After button is completed to press, drift 41 picks up button, and getter device stops suction Or reversely blow, button is dropped from drift 41, staff directly catches button under drift 41.
In the present embodiment, lower cover feed device includes lower cover feed cylinder 21, lower cover transfer canal 22 and lower cover feeder Structure 23;The discharge end of lower cover feed cylinder 21 connects lower cover feed mechanism 23, lower cover feed mechanism 23 by lower cover transfer canal 22 Lower cover can be placed into die for lower cover 52.Lower cover feed cylinder 21 carries out correcting direction and sequence to lower cover, makes lower cover one by one It is transported to lower cover feed mechanism 23.Preferably, lower cover feed mechanism 23 includes first base and the 3rd telescoping cylinder 24;First bottom Seat is provided with first through hole, and the discharge end of lower cover transfer canal 22 is communicated to first through hole, and die for lower cover 52 can move to the The lower section of one through hole;The top that 3rd telescoping cylinder 24 is arranged on first through hole drops down onto die for lower cover so that lower cover is pushed away from first through hole 52.When die for lower cover 52 moves to the lower section of first through hole, the 3rd telescoping cylinder 24 is extended, and lower cover is pushed away from first through hole Onto die for lower cover 52.3rd telescoping cylinder 24 can use air pressure or hydraulic cylinder etc..
In the present embodiment, upper lid feed device includes upper lid feed cylinder 31, upper lid transfer canal 32 and upper lid feeder Structure 33;The discharge end of upper lid feed cylinder 31 connects upper lid feed mechanism 33, upper lid feed mechanism 33 by upper lid transfer canal 32 Upper lid can be placed into top cover die 53.Upper lid feed cylinder 31 carries out correcting direction and sequence to upper lid, makes lid one by one It is transported to lid feed mechanism 33.Preferably, upper lid feed mechanism 33 includes second base and the 4th telescoping cylinder 34;Second bottom Seat is provided with the second through hole, and the discharge end of upper lid transfer canal 32 is communicated to the second through hole, and top cover die 53 can move to the The lower section of two through holes;The top that 4th telescoping cylinder 34 is arranged on the second through hole drops down onto top cover die so that upper lid is pushed away from the second through hole 53.When top cover die 53 moves to the lower section of the second through hole, the 4th telescoping cylinder 34 is extended, and upper lid is pushed away from the second through hole Onto top cover die 53.4th telescoping cylinder 34 can use air pressure or hydraulic cylinder etc..
